Directs: Sales and Marketing Director Office Services Director Operations Director. The company is run by the Managing Director assisted by three directors Sales and Marketing, Office Services and Operations.

• Sales and Marketing Director:
Overseas both sales and marketing functions in head office. They are responsible for overseeing the supermarkets. • Sales Department: Sales Department monitors number of each item sold by each supermarket and compares them with target figures

• Sales and Marketing Director:
If certain items are not selling as well in one supermarket than in others, the department will arrange for Sales Manager to visit store and decide what action needs to be taken.

• Marketing Department:
They advertise the company to try and increase sales. They identify what items need to be promoted by using sales figures or other information like competitors’ prices.

Operations: (NOT IN HEAD OFFICE)
• Warehouse: Responsible for Warehouse and Distribution They receive store goods delivered by suppliers Non- perishable and perishable goods store in different locations of warehouse Load goods required onto Lorries for delivery.
